Between The Buried And Me Announce They Are Working On A New Album

Tommy Giles Rogers and the team have stated they’ve been working on a new record. Three years since ‘The Parallax II: Future Sequence,’ highly rated in mxdwn Top Albums of 2012 ranking, Between the Buried And Me will try to follow the success of the forerunner, but with something totally different.

After 2014 North America tour run with Meshuggah, Deafhaven, Intronaut and The Kindred, BTBAM have decided to start new page with the album No. 7. On Christmas day they announced via Facebook:

“In two more weeks we will be reunited with the master Jamie King to record our 7th full length album together. Until then, enjoy the holidays!”

Back in 2013, loudwire.com spoke with BTBAM members about the future of their music, and the answer was quite precise. The band’s guitarist Paul Waggoner said,

“The [Parallax] story is, I think, done. I think we wanted to just do the two-thing, although we left sort of an open door. Maybe we could go further with it, but I don’t think we will. I think that was a cool challenge that we sort of gave to ourselves.”

Frontman Tommy Rogers who has recently released a solo disc Modern Noise added,

“I think I’m done with space. I mean, we’ve done so much space. There’s so much space now. Space is so “in.” You think it’s us that made it “in”? Are we the reason for ‘Gravity’?” [Laughs]
